The Osborne Lights are supposed to stop January 4 this year, so it seems many of the decorations will be coming down pretty quickly after New Year's Day, but if you're there the first week of January you should still see some decorations.

TheRustyScupper
08-09-2008, 07:01 PM
1) Most tear-down activities begin the weekend after New Year's.
. . . the lights are usually off
. . . decorations begin to come down quickly
. . . they have had lots of practice going up and coming down
3) By the end of the second week, almost everything is gone.

Check the holiday section in Info Central for full details, but the decorations start going up during the first week of November are usually fully up by the weekend after Thanksgiving when all of the stuff begins in Epcot and DHS. Of course, MK is usually decorated pretty quickly in November due to MVMCP starting early.

As for why the chance, to save money would be my guess.Or maybe they want to make the Osborne Lights more "special." I really don't know.They just announced th dates, not why the change. However, the 2008 dates aren't really unusual. The match pretty closely the way things used to be with the lights and decorations. It's only been the last 2-3 years that things have started so early.
